WebAnnex XIII to the REACH Regulation sets criteria for substances that are persistent, bioaccumulative and toxic (PBT) or very persistent and very bioaccumulative (vPvB). WebAs required under the Toxic Substances Control Act (TSCA)1, as amended by the Frank R. Lautenberg Chemical Safety for the 21st Century Act, the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) issued five (5) final rules on January 6, 2024 to reduce exposures to certain chemicals that are persistent, bioaccumulative and toxic (PBT)2 (the “Rules ... WebPersistent Bioaccumulative Toxic Substance 3 the population level, there is reason for concern and a need to continue to reduce human exposure based on the weight of all available evidence. n In Mexico, organochlorine (OC) pesticides, which are also PBTs, were measured in the ambient air of Chiapas during 2000–2001.
